ISLAMABAD: The Big Three have won the battle and once again, India has legalised its authority and Pakistan has ended up being isolated from international cricket. Attacks in Mumbai did not harm Indian cricket but a similar attack in Lahore on the Sri Lankan cricket team affected Pakistani cricket badly. The Pakistan Cricket Board has failed to convince any other board to visit the country. The matches for the 2011 World Cup that Pakistan was supposed to host were given to other countries of the subcontinent. Still, love for cricket endures in Pakistan.
The Big Three proposal will only benefit the cricket boards of India, Australia and England but will harm the global sport in the long term. These three countries will monopolise the game and the smaller nations will be badly hurt.
For Pakistan, the PCB’s internal politics has made the situation even worse. The PCB needs to resolve its internal conflicts. Then only can it do something about being strong at the international level. Pakistan has a talented, world class team. It is the board that needs to handle this situation wisely.
